** The Kia repair market in Paxico itself is virtually non-existent due to the town's small size. Therefore, Kia owners must look to neighboring cities for specialized service. The market is bifurcated into two primary segments: 1. **Authorized Dealership Service (Kia of Manhattan):** This provider dominates the market for warranty, recall, and highly complex electronic work (especially for EVs and Drive Wise). They offer the highest level of factory-specific expertise but typically at a premium price point. They are the only local option for certain warranty-covered procedures and EV-specific diagnostics. 2. **Independent Specialists (Midwest Autoworks, Wamego Automotive):** These shops capture the market for out-of-warranty vehicles and customers seeking more personalized service or competitive pricing. Midwest Autoworks, in particular, competes directly with the dealership on technical competence for specific issues like DCT and GDI/turbo service, often at a lower labor rate. Wamego Automotive serves as a crucial local resource for basic, trustworthy repairs, preventing owners from having to travel to Manhattan or Topeka for minor issues. **Competition Level:** Moderate. While there are several options within a 30-minute drive, there are very few shops that possess the deep, brand-specific expertise for Kia's most advanced systems. This creates a niche for both the dealership and highly competent independents like Midwest Autoworks. **Typical Pricing:** Dealership labor rates are the highest, often 15-25% more than independent shops. Independent specialist shops offer a middle ground with high expertise at a more moderate price. General local repair shops offer the most budget-friendly rates for standard maintenance.
